Compania Colombiana Automotriz S.A. (CCA), responsible for both production and distribution in Colombia, is supporting social contribution activities through Mazda Foundation Colombia.
Mazda Foundation Colombia(MFC), established in December 1990, has been providing funds to various initiatives to support education and culture. It has contributed over Col$ 8,600 million since its establishment.

To encourage the development of education, culture and the arts in Colombia
MFC supports scholarships for university and graduate school students as part of its education support efforts. Taking account of the grades and the graduate programs submitted, the best scholarship students are selected among the applicants to the scholarships from all universities in Colombia. With MFC's assist, many scholarship students became teachers at universities and colleges and contribute to the education in local communities.
For its scholarship program MFC selected 31 outstanding students out of 230 candidates. It included eight students for Master degree in Physics, nine for Master degree in Mathematics, three for Master degree in Music and 11 for undergraduate music degree.

To encourage the development of education, culture and the arts in Colombia
MFC organizes some concerts in cooperation with the embassies of several countries in Colombia. Its stakeholders, authorities, clients and representatives of the academic circle in Colombia are invited to the concerts.
MFC sponsored seven concerts, including a duet of flute and harp playing contemporary music, Italian Jazz band, opera duet, etc. Approximately 4,700 people enjoyed these concerts.
